一日一技:Pandas DataFrame 的两个实用技巧

2024-12-30 20:41:08   小编

一日一技:Pandas DataFrame 的两个实用技巧

在数据处理和分析中,Pandas 的 DataFrame 是一个强大的工具。今天,让我们一起来探索两个非常实用的技巧,帮助您更高效地处理数据。

技巧一:数据筛选

在处理大量数据时,能够快速准确地筛选出所需的数据是至关重要的。通过使用 Pandas 的条件筛选功能,您可以轻松实现这一目标。

假设我们有一个名为 df 的 DataFrame,其中包含了列 agesalary 。如果我们想要筛选出年龄大于 30 岁且工资高于 5000 的人员数据,可以这样写代码:

filtered_df = df[(df['age'] > 30) & (df['salary'] > 5000)]

这样,filtered_df 中就只包含符合条件的数据了。

技巧二:数据排序

对数据进行排序可以帮助我们更好地理解数据的分布和趋势。Pandas 提供了简单而强大的排序功能。

例如,我们想要按照 salary 列对 df 进行降序排序,可以使用以下代码:

sorted_df = df.sort_values(by='salary', ascending=False)

通过这一操作,数据将按照工资从高到低进行排列。

无论是数据筛选还是排序,这些技巧都能大大提高我们处理数据的效率和准确性。在实际应用中,根据具体的业务需求灵活运用这些技巧,可以让我们从复杂的数据中快速获取有价值的信息。

例如,在金融数据分析中,筛选出特定风险等级和收益水平的投资产品;在市场调研中,对销售数据进行排序以找出最畅销的产品。

熟练掌握 Pandas DataFrame 的这些实用技巧,将为您的数据处理和分析工作带来极大的便利,让您能够更加专注于从数据中挖掘出有意义的见解和决策依据。不断探索和实践,您会发现更多关于 Pandas 的强大功能,为您的数据分析之路增添更多的利器。

TAGS: 一日一技 Pandas DataFrame 实用技巧 Pandas 数据框 实用技巧分享

欢迎使用万千站长工具!

Welcome to www.zzTool.com